Journal: :The Biochemical journal 2005
Mercy O Quagraine Fulong Tan Hironori Tamei Ervin G Erdös Randal A Skidgel

Human CPN (carboxypeptidase N) is a tetrameric plasma enzyme containing two glycosylated 83 kDa non-catalytic/regulatory subunits that carry and protect two active catalytic subunits. Because CPN can regulate the level of plasminogen binding to cell surface proteins, we investigated how plasmin cleaves CPN and the consequences. Petr SOSÍK

Membrane computing is a relatively young but fast emerging bio-inspired computing paradigm, nowadays with many branches and applications. Its original computing model is the catalytic P system. Although it was proven already in 2005 that catalytic P systems with two catalysts are computationally universal [2], no simple example of such a P system generating a non-semilinear set was known.
